What is PepsiCo's share-based compensation arrangement by share-based payment award, options, vested and expected to vest, outstanding, weighted average exercise price?
PepsiCo (PEP) reported share-based compensation arrangement by share-based payment award, options, vested and expected to vest, outstanding, weighted average exercise price of $162.45 in Q4 2025.
How has PepsiCo's share-based compensation arrangement by share-based payment award, options, vested and expected to vest, outstanding, weighted average exercise price changed year-over-year?
PepsiCo's share-based compensation arrangement by share-based payment award, options, vested and expected to vest, outstanding, weighted average exercise price decreased by 2.5% year-over-year, from $166.64 to $162.45.
What is the long-term trend for PepsiCo's share-based compensation arrangement by share-based payment award, options, vested and expected to vest, outstanding, weighted average exercise price?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), PepsiCo's share-based compensation arrangement by share-based payment award, options, vested and expected to vest, outstanding, weighted average exercise price has grown at a 6.1%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$120.67 to $162.45.
What does share-based compensation arrangement by share-based payment award, options, vested and expected to vest, outstanding, weighted average exercise price mean?
This is the average price at which holders of outstanding stock options can purchase company shares. It provides insight into the alignment between employee incentives and shareholder value creation.
